Artificial intelligence (AI) is increasingly transforming industries, services, jobs, and even whole societies. Thanks to powerful algorithms, today's information systems are able to solve complex problems in areas as varied as structural engineering, medicine, genetics, environment, and transportation, while machine learning is even improving how computers themselves are developed. Meanwhile, new hardware developments, such as heterogeneous architectures which deliver energy savings without compromising performance gains, offer AI exciting opportunities for development.
Linking both software and hardware, from embedded systems to high-performance computing (HPC) platforms, can inspire creative solutions which can improve both individuals' quality of life and society as a whole.
The Workshop will feature presentations on how novel computer architectures are powering artificial intelligence applications, or conversely how artificial intelligence is helping develop innovative computer architectures.
